Abstract
The utility model discloses a modularized double-machine double-pump well cementation cement sled, which comprises a power output module, a slurry mixing module, a clean water module and a plunger pump module, wherein the power output module comprises a power source and a gearbox which are in drive connection; the slurry mixing module is formed by connecting a circulating pump, a high-energy mixer, a slurry mixing tank and a connecting pipeline thereof; the clean water module is formed by connecting a clean water pump, a clean water metering tank and a connecting pipeline thereof; the plunger pump module is formed by connecting a plunger pump, a high-pressure manifold and a low-pressure manifold; the gearbox is simultaneously in drive connection with the circulating pump, the clean water pump and the plunger pump respectively; and the power source, the circulating pump, the clean water pump and the plunger pump are connected with a control operation platform through signals. The sled is flexible to transport, light in hoisting, fast in assembly and disassembly and high in debugging efficiency.

Background technology
For Reinforcing Shaft in drilling process, isolated oil, G﹠W layer, be lowered to sleeve pipe in the well after, need to inject cement to the annular space between well and the sleeve pipe, strengthen wall strength.
At present, the technology path that two-shipper double pump cementing concrete sled adopts is that all parts is assembled successively, debugged and dismantles, and the assembly and disassembly process expends the plenty of time, and repeats Installation and Debugging, has artificially reduced the reliability of equipment.

The specific embodiment
As shown in Figure 1, modularization two-shipper double pump cementing concrete sled example structure of the present utility model is, comprise power take-off module 1, mixed slurry module 3, clear water module 4, plunger displacement pump module 5, can also add again a cover power take-off module 22, plunger displacement pump module 26 formations six large modular manners
Power take-off module 1, power take-off module 22 structures are consistent, backup each other, and comprise that separately power source and gearbox are in transmission connection and form, and power source is selected Diesel engine or motor;
Mixed slurry module 3 is formed by connecting by circulation pump, high energy mixers, slurry mixing tank and connecting line thereof, is provided with high energy mixers in the slurry mixing tank, and high energy mixers is connected with circulation pump transmission (pipeline);
Clear water module 4 is formed by connecting by clarified water pump, clear water measuring tank and connecting line thereof;
Plunger displacement pump module 5, plunger displacement pump module 26 structures are consistent, backup each other, and are formed by connecting by separately plunger displacement pump and high pressure pipe joint thereof, low-pressure manifold;
In clear water module 4, be provided with in addition the control operation platform;
Described gearbox is respectively by different drive paths, be in transmission connection respectively with circulation pump, clarified water pump, plunger displacement pump simultaneously, (described gearbox is connected by power transmission shaft with plunger displacement pump outputting power, outputting power, circulation pump, clarified water pump are by fluid motor-driven, and hydraulic pump is by the power taking of gearbox power taking mouth); In addition, Diesel engine (or motor), circulation pump, clarified water pump, plunger displacement pump all realize that with the control operation platform signal is connected, and accept the instruction of control operation platform unified operation, realize the cooperating of modules.
Modularization two-shipper double pump cementing concrete sled embodiment of the present utility model under the prerequisite that satisfies the transaction capabilities requirement, is divided into six large modules with the cementing concrete sled, and each module is an independently component units.Each module is comprised of base and unit thereof, and each unit is fixed on each module base by connection bracket, and the modules unit can adopt independent installation; According to traffic condition, each unit module can independently transport, also can be to totally transporting of being formed by six large module assembleds.The modules base adopts i iron or other shaped steel to be welded, and realizes overall assembling by the bearing pin connection between each module base, converges and the assembling of Quick Connect Kit realization workpiece by quick connecting pipe between each modular unit equipment.The unsplit bedplate of each module base assembling can directly be placed offshore boring island and carry out well cementing operation, but also carries out well cementing operation on the pedestal for placed pedestal.
